在Linq FromSQL查询中使用参数可以通过以下步骤实现:
下面是一个示例代码,演示如何在Linq FromSQL查询中使用参数:
string cityName = "New York";
int populationThreshold = 1000000;
using (var context = new YourDbContext())
{
var query = context.YourTable
.FromSql("SELECT * FROM YourTable WHERE CityName = @cityName AND Population > @populationThreshold",
new SqlParameter("@cityName", cityName),
new SqlParameter("@populationThreshold", populationThreshold));
var result = query.ToList();
}
在上述示例中,我们使用了Linq的FromSql方法创建了一个Linq查询对象,并传入了一个SQL查询字符串和两个参数对象。参数对象分别是城市名称和人口阈值,它们分别对应SQL查询字符串中的@cityName和@populationThreshold。
这样,我们就可以在Linq FromSQL查询中使用参数来过滤结果,获取满足条件的数据。
腾讯云相关产品和产品介绍链接地址:
请注意,以上链接仅为示例,实际使用时应根据具体需求选择适合的腾讯云产品。
领取专属 10元无门槛券
手把手带您无忧上云